                    Marquez has wins over Peden, Gainer, Salido, Barrera, Casamayor, J. Diaz, Katsidis, and Pacquiao. He has questionable losses to Norwood and John.

                    Floyd has wins over Genaro, Manfredy, Corrales, C. Hernandez, Chavez, Castillo, Gatti, Judah, Baldomir, De La Hoya, Hatton, Marquez himself, Mosley, Ortiz, and Cotto.

                    Before anyone goes bashing certain fights, remember what the thoughts were going into the fight or prior to it being signed.

                    Floyd-Baldomir, yes it's not Floyd's best win of course, but he has was someone that Floyd was supposedly avoiding in 2006 too, when Floyd fought Judah. Floyd-Hatton, another one Floyd was supposedly avoiding. Floyd tried to fight Hatton in 2005 at 140, Hatton and his team said they weren't ready. Hatton had won a title at 147 and was Top 10 P4P. Floyd-Mosley, EVERYONE wanted this fight when it happened, everyone. Everyone was saying Floyd would avoid Mosley for that fight. Floyd also tried to fight Mosley 4-5 years earlier too. Floyd-Ortiz, there were also many people saying Floyd wouldn't fight a young strong southpaw, coming off what was an impressive win over Berto at the time. People were saying Floyd wouldn't take that risk. Floyd-Cotto, again many people were saying Floyd would fight Canelo at 154 and avoid Cotto at 154.

                    People get so much s**t twisted. Floyd's overall wins and full resume is clearly, CLEARLY, above Marquez.
